概要

活性炭素繊維の世界市場は、水処理活動の需要拡大により、2028年まで大きく成長すると予想されます。

2021年、北米の上下水道処理市場は6.5%増加しました。

廃水処理活動への採用拡大

活性炭繊維は低分子量の汚染物質を吸収する性質があるため、水処理プロセスでの採用が増加しています。活性炭繊維は低分子量の汚染物質を吸着する性質があるため、水処理プロセスでの採用が増加しています。廃水処理方法の世界の採用は、淡水に対する需要が着実に増加し、その供給が制約されていることが動機となっています。新興国における急速な工業化と都市化の動向の結果、産業や家庭からの廃水が環境中に放出されています。これらの廃水は、大気に悪影響を及ぼす有害化合物を含むため、環境に深刻な影響を与えています。

例えば、エネルギー・環境・水評議会(CEEW)は、インドにおける廃水管理の改善に関して2030年水資源グループと協力しています。

したがって、水処理に対する需要の増加は、予測期間中に世界の活性炭繊維市場の成長を促進すると予想されます。

空気浄化産業からの需要増加

活性炭繊維は、その吸着特性により、空気清浄に頻繁に使用されています。多くの異なる分野や研究室では、高純度のガスが必要です。水分、酸素、炭化水素、硫黄化合物などの不純物は、ガスの作動を妨げたり、ガスの使用効率を低下させたりします。したがって、工業用ガスろ過の必要性は、活性炭繊維の需要を増加させる結果となります。

ガス浄化は、防毒マスク、室内の空気の質の保持、排気ガスや臭気の制御、航空機の客室空気の清浄化、自動車の排気ガスの制御などに必要です。

例えば、米国環境保護庁によると、運輸部門は温室効果ガス排出の29%以上を占めています。

さらに、ガスの用途が多様化し、大気汚染に対する懸念が高まっているため、予測期間中に世界の活性炭繊維市場の需要が増加しています。

慢性腎臓病(CKD)の有病率の上昇

活性炭繊維は尿素やその他の毒素と結合し、腎臓を通過しなければならない老廃物の量を減らすことができるため、末期腎臓病の患者にとって透析に代わる実行可能な選択肢です。さらに、慢性腎臓病の患者では、活性炭繊維の経口摂取により、高リン血症の発症を遅らせることに成功しています。さらに、ステージ3~5のCKD患者では、血管石灰化の発生を防ぐことができます。

例えば、イングランド公衆衛生局(Public Health England)によると、イングランドでは16歳以上の320万人が慢性腎臓病(CKD)ステージ3~5に罹患しており、現在のシナリオに基づくと、CKDステージ3~5の有病率は今後数年間で上昇すると予測されています。

CKDステージ3-5患者の増加により、世界の活性炭繊維市場の需要は予測期間中に増加すると予想されます。

Global Activated Carbon Fiber market is expected to grow significantly through 2028 owing to the growing demand for water treatment activities. In 2021, the North American water and wastewater treatment market increased by 6.5 %.

Demand of activated carbon fiber is anticipated to be driven by growing environmental concerns about air and water pollution as well as activated carbon fiber's better properties as compared to powdered and granular activated carbons, resulting in the growth of Global Activated Carbon Fiber market during the forecast period.

Growing Adoption for Wastewater Treatment Activities

As activated carbon fiber has tendency to absorb low molecular weight pollutants, it is being employed more often in water treatment processes. Another benefit associated with its service in several applications is the substance's ability to regenerate fast. The global adoption of wastewater disposal methods has been motivated by the steadily increasing demand for fresh water and its constrained supply. Wastewater from industries and homes has been released into the environment as a result of rapid industrialization and urbanization trends in emerging nations. These wastewater releases have a terrible influence on the environment because they include harmful compounds that have a negative impact on the atmosphere.

For instance, the Council on Energy, Environment, and Water (CEEW) collaborated with the 2030 Water Resources Group regarding the improvements of wastewater management in India.

Therefore, the increasing demand for water treatment is expected to drive the growth of Global Activated Carbon Fiber market during the forecast period.

Rising Demand from the Air Purification Industry

Activated carbon fibers are frequently used in air cleaning due to its adsorbing property. In many different sectors and labs, high-purity gases are necessary. Impurities such as moisture, oxygen, hydrocarbons, and sulfur compounds can interfere with the operation of the gases or cause them to be used less effectively. Therefore, the need for industrial gas filtration results in increasing the demand for activated carbon fibers.

Gas purification is necessary for gas masks, preserving interior air quality, controlling emissions and odors, cleaning the cabin air in aero planes, and controlling vehicle emissions.

For instance, according to the Environmental Protection Agency U.S., the transportation sector accounts for over 29% of greenhouse gas emissions.

Additionally, owing to the diversified uses of gases and rising worries about air pollution increasing the demand for Global Activated Carbon Fiber market during the forecast period.

Raising Prevalence of Chronic Kidney Disease (CKD)

A feasible alternative to dialysis for individuals with end-stage renal illness is activated carbon fiber because it binds to urea and other toxins and lessens the amount of waste that must pass through the kidneys. Additionally, in people with chronic renal illness, oral activated carbon fiber successfully postpones the onset of hyperphosphatemia. Additionally, it prevents individuals with stage 3-5 CKD from developing vascular calcifications.

For instance, according to Public Health England 3.2 million people in England aged 16 and above have chronic kidney disease (CKD) stages 3-5, and the prevalence of CKD stage 3-5 is projected to rise in the upcoming years based on current scenario.

Owing to increase in CKD stages 3-5 cases, the demand for Global Activated Carbon Fiber market is expected to increase during the forecast period.

Recent Developments

  • In November 2022, in order to design, develop, produce, and promote functional materials, Toyobo Co. Ltd. and Mitsubishi Corporation agreed to form a new joint venture business.
  • Toyobo adopted fiber material for premier seats in new Jumbo Ferry ship first time in October 2022.
  • In April 2022, Kobe university & Toyobo signed an agreement for research & development.
  • Kuraray Co., Ltd. declared that its American subsidiary, Calgon Carbon Corporation (hereafter "Calgon Carbon"), has agreed to increase production capacity at its Pearl River Plant in Mississippi, USA, in June 2020.
